mi html:
Código HTML:
<textarea id="coment"></textarea><br><br> <a href="#" onclick="emoticonos(':)')"><img alt=":)" src="/images/smileys/smiley.gif" /></a> <a href="#" onclick="emoticonos(';)')"><img alt=";)" src="/images/smileys/wink.gif" /></a> <a href="#" onclick="emoticonos(':D')"><img alt=":D" src="/images/smileys/cheesy.gif" /></a> <a href="#" onclick="emoticonos('>:(')"><img alt=">:(" src="/images/smileys/angry.gif" /></a> <a href="#" onclick="emoticonos(':(')"><img alt=":(" src="/images/smileys/sad.gif" /></a> <a href="#" onclick="emoticonos(':o')"><img alt=":o" src="/images/smileys/shocked.gif" /></a> <a href="#" onclick="emoticonos('8)')"><img alt="" src="/images/smileys/cool.gif" /></a> <a href="#" onclick="emoticonos(':?:')"><img alt=":?:" src="/images/smileys/huh.gif" /></a>
Código HTML:
function emoticonos(emo) { coment.value += emo; }
pero tiene 2 problemas..
1) se inserta en el final del textarea y no donde tenés el cursor..
2) cuando clickeas un emoticono, inserta el emoticono pero sube hasta el principio de la pagina (por el a href="#")
como soluciono eso??
Gracias
PD: es el post 666666